summaryrefslogtreecommitdiff
path: root/erlang.mk
diff options
context:
space:
mode:
authorDiana Corbacho <diana@rabbitmq.com>2017-08-31 11:24:11 +0100
committerDiana Corbacho <diana@rabbitmq.com>2017-08-31 12:05:55 +0100
commita04658d53ecb375e43dd2e18c7b74fae9b3039fe (patch)
tree885d7c072da4649076cbaef813a04f90b2840a8e /erlang.mk
parentf2afe31fcca09a24c17debac1c07b4bba6de13c4 (diff)
downloadrabbitmq-server-git-a04658d53ecb375e43dd2e18c7b74fae9b3039fe.tar.gz
Link process responsible of restart during autoheal, and abort if needed
If the process crashes unexpectedly, the autoheal process gets into a deadlock in the 'restarting' state, ignoring any new request from the winner. If the crash happens before the process is registered, no logs are generated. Thus, we need to link that process and abort the autoheal if the process finishes with a reason different from normal. rabbitmq-server#1346 [#150707017]
Diffstat (limited to 'erlang.mk')
0 files changed, 0 insertions, 0 deletions